In Petite Nation, Montebello Vélo de Montagne an impressive network of 30 km of trails accessible year-round. It is the largest fatbike network in the Outaouais region, including Fat Papineau, the longest fatbike trail in Quebec.
Designed for riders of all levels, from families to seasoned cyclists, the trails wind through the historic estates of Louis-Joseph Papineau, set against a natural backdrop that is both majestic and surprising.
Every outing offers its own unique discoveries: spectacular views of the Ottawa River, a passage through a cave, a dense forest of century-old pine trees, and an encounter with a thousand-year-old monolith. The experience takes place in an authentic setting, led by a team of mountain biking enthusiasts who are proud to promote a site that has been a pioneer of the sport in Quebec since the 1980s.
The reception pavilion, the rental center, and the main parking lot are located right at Fairmont Le Château Montebello. Staying on-site means you can set off on an adventure just steps from your room. A second parking lot is also available for vanlife enthusiasts.
A full fleet of electric fatbikes—the Spherik SEF4 and SEF6 models—is available for rent. These e-fatbikes make the trails even more accessible thanks to their pedal assistance, which is ideal for riding farther, exploring more areas, and fully enjoying the scenery, summer and winter alike.
